Greetings, Wildcat Nation! We are excited to announce our district-wide reading initiative, Wildcats Are WILD About Reading! Our goals include increasing daily reading for all K-12 students as well as WCSD staff and building a culture of reading for all stakeholders. We will accomplish these goals through community partnerships, volunteer readers, etc. More detailed information is forthcoming so be on the lookout to sign up to read to students at Edgewood Elementary!
